Unless the power of attorney states otherwise, and they usually don't, a revocation of a POA must be made in writing. A verbal revocation may not be enough. ... A revocation will reference the existing POA and the current attorney-in-fact and revoke the document and the powers granted.

The New Jersey revocation of power of attorney form can be produced should a principal wish to annul any type of power of attorney document. The revocation form must be clear as to the name of the original power of attorney document and the date upon which it will be terminated.

Until an attorney-in-fact's powers are properly revoked, they can continue to legally act for the principal. To cancel a Power of Attorney, the principal can create a document called a Revocation of Power of Attorney or create a new Power of Attorney that indicates the previous Power of Attorney is revoked.

Physically destroying all executed originals of the Power of Attorney or. Signing and acknowledging a written instrument of revocation or delivering the Attorney-in-Fact a written revocation (both of which can be achieved via a New Jersey Revocation of Power of Attorney).

Does a Revocation of Power of Attorney have to be notarised? To be effective, a Revocation of Power of Attorney does not need to be notarised. However, some people use a notary as one of their witnesses.
